View the PDF document Steady Flow of Two Conducting Incompressible and Immiscible Fluids Between Two Conducting Plates under Closed Circuit Conditions
Author : Prasad, R. ;Shukla, J.B.
Source : Defence Science Journal ; Vol:19(1) ; 1969 ; pp 13-20
Subject : 532 Fluid Mechanics
Keywords : Skin friction ;Parallel plates;Immiscible fluids
Abstract : This paper discusses the flow of two conducting, viscous, incompressible and immiscible fluids between two conducting parallel plates in presence of an applied transverse magnetic field under general electrical loading conditions.
